Overview
The Canyon Pathlite:ON SL 4 mid-step is a versatile all-terrain e-bike that balances off-road capability with everyday usability. Its powerful 600W motor and 55Nm torque deliver smooth and responsive assistance, making hills and rough terrain feel manageable without overexertion. The bike makes good use of its 400Wh battery, offering a practical range for most daily rides, though longer trips may require careful planning. Hydraulic disc brakes provide confident stopping power, and the lightweight aluminum frame contributes to a lively ride feel. However, the battery isn't removable, which means charging requires the bike to be near a power source, and the relatively low battery capacity may limit extended use.

Bosch Performance Line SX
This all-terrain e-bike offers a reasonably strong motor output for its category, with a power-to-weight balance that should make the assistance feel more responsive in real riding. Next to similar models, its torque is more modest, which may mean it feels slightly less supportive on steep climbs or when pushing through low-speed technical sections. The motor should provide decent support for hills and mixed-surface riding, though some alternatives may offer stronger climbing or low-speed assistance. The torque and cadence sensor should help deliver a natural and predictable assistance feel, allowing riders to fine-tune their effort. Riders looking for a balanced all-terrain e-bike that prioritises efficiency and responsiveness over maximum torque may find this motor setup well-suited to their needs.

How does the motor perform on hills or steep terrain?
The 600W motor provides strong assistance when climbing hills or tackling steep terrain, making it easier to maintain speed without excessive effort. While the 55Nm torque is on the lower side for its category, the motor's power helps keep the bike responsive on inclines. For most everyday hills and moderate trails, the motor should feel capable, though riders planning frequent long climbs might want to consider a bike with a larger battery or higher torque for extended use.
